Advice on when to book my flight
Posted on 8/7/20 at 8:34 pm
Posted on 8/7/20 at 8:34 pm
So I have a trip planned to fly out of NewO on Oct. 8th for a week. Should I go ahead and book now or wait until I am about 1.5 months out? Have always heard 1.5 months out is when you get the best prices, not sure if that is true or not.

It used to be about 5 months out for international and about 45 days out of domestic (not always, but that would be the estimate when I felt like I was getting the best deal), but with COVID and constantly changing fares, I would just book when you like the price. Most of the airlines are offering free cancellation with credit, so if you see the price go down, just cancel and use the credit to rebook at a lower price.

Create an alert in Google Flights for the flight you're interested in, and make the purchase if/when it drops to the price break you're looking for.
FYI - flights are trending up right now, not down.
